Juventus are preparing to end their deal with Jeep and are said to be looking for a new front-of-shirt sponsor to replace them from the 2024-25 season.
Juventus to End Jeep Deal
Juventus' current deal with Jeep runs until June 2024. The famous American automobile company has been the club’s main jersey sponsor since the 2012/13 campaign.
Juventus are currently looking for a new sponsor that will bring in at least 50 million euros per season (the current contract with Jeep brings in 45 million euros per season for Juventus).
Juventus Chief Football Officer Francesco Calvo has been actively seeking opportunities to collaborate with companies from Saudi Arabia and the Gulf region, as well as American companies in the telecommunication sector, but so far no results have been forthcoming.
